Logarithmic algebra 2 is a branch of mathematics that deals with the relationships between numbers and their logarithms. At its core, logarithms are the inverse operation of exponentiation, allowing us to work with extremely large or small numbers. In logarithmic algebra 2, we explore the properties and applications of logarithms, including:
